The principle, advantages, and application direction of COD digestion instrument

COD digestion instrument is an experimental equipment used for the determination of chemical oxygen demand (COD). It is mainly used in the fields of water quality monitoring and environmental analysis to determine the content of organic pollutants in water samples.




The working principle of COD digestion instrument is to determine the COD value by reacting water sample with oxidant (usually high concentration potassium chromium dioxide) at high temperature, oxidizing organic matter into inorganic compound, and then measuring the oxygen consumption. COD digestion equipment usually includes a heating system, reaction vessel, digestion agent, and measurement system.




The main advantages of using a COD digester include:




1. Quick analysis: The COD digestion instrument can complete the sample digestion process in a relatively short time, providing fast COD measurement results.




2. High precision: The COD digestion instrument has precise temperature control and reaction conditions, which can provide high-precision COD measurement results, which is crucial for water quality monitoring and environmental analysis.




3. Automated operation: COD digesters typically have automated operating systems that can automatically control heating, reaction time, and measurement processes, reducing human error and operational difficulty.




4. Large sample processing capacity: COD digesters typically have large reaction vessels that can simultaneously process multiple samples, improving work efficiency.




COD digesters are widely used in the following fields:




1. Water treatment: COD digester is one of the important equipment in water treatment plants. It is used to monitor chemical oxygen demand in water source, inlet water and outlet water, evaluate the pollution degree of water quality and evaluate the effect of wastewater treatment. The COD digestion instrument can help water treatment plants understand the quality of water sources and optimize the treatment process to ensure that water quality meets standards.




2. Environmental monitoring: COD digesters are widely used in environmental monitoring institutions. It is used to analyze chemical oxygen demand in water, soil and wastewater samples, and evaluate the content and pollution degree of organic pollutants in the environment. This is of great significance for environmental protection, environmental impact assessment, and environmental monitoring.




3. Laboratory research: COD digestion instruments have also been widely used in scientific research and laboratories. Researchers can use a COD digestion instrument to quantitatively analyze and determine organic matter in water samples or solutions. This is of great significance for research in fields such as chemistry, environmental science, and biological science.




4. Industrial applications: COD digesters are also used in the industrial field. It can be used to monitor and evaluate the COD value of industrial wastewater, help industrial enterprises treat wastewater in compliance, and ensure that its emissions comply with environmental standards.




In summary, the application scope of COD digesters covers multiple fields such as water treatment, environmental monitoring, laboratory research, and industrial applications. It is an important analytical instrument, which can be used to quantitatively measure chemical oxygen demand in water samples and solutions and provide accurate data support.
